"Ming Court Hotel", 2023
Camille Levert's work is imbued with her life in Hong Kong. Having spent many years roaming the streets with her camera, the city and its iconic neon
lights inspire her to create three-dimensional collages that allow her to deepen the process and play with our perception of reality. Meticulous in her
collage, weaving and cutting, she creates unique works that take us to the heart of the sprawling city, where we can appreciate its colorful meanders.
Born in France in 1974. Photographer and collage artist, working from France, exhibiting in Hong Kong. She has lived 5 years in Beijing and 7 years in
Hong Kong. In January 2009, Camille left the marketing world and settled as a full-time artist photographer, and started to work on her first collage
pieces. Since 2016 she has fully integrated the three-dimensional photocollage technic into her artistic approach, which allows her to push the
bounderies of photography and explore new fields such as time layers and the distortion of reality.
